Step 1: Initial Assessment and Water Source Identification

The moment our crews arrive, we’re assessing the scope of the problem. This involves identifying exactly where the water is coming from, how far it has spread, and the type of water involved (clean, gray, or black water). This initial walkthrough helps us plan the most efficient and safe approach to begin your large loss restoration. You’ll get a clear picture of the situation.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Once the source is stopped, our priority is removing all standing water. We use powerful, truck-mounted water extractors and specialized pumps designed for high-volume water removal. This process is intensive and can take several hours, depending on the amount of water. Getting this water out quickly is absolutely essential for preventing secondary damage.

Step 3: Dehumidification and Air Movement

After the bulk of the water is gone, the real drying begins. We deploy industrial-grade dehumidifiers and high-speed air movers to systematically dry out your structure. These machines work tirelessly to pull moisture out of the air and surfaces, reaching deep into walls and floors. This stage is critical for preventing mold growth and ensuring materials dry properly.

Step 4: Structural Drying and Moisture Monitoring

Our technicians continuously monitor moisture levels throughout your property using advanced meters. We adjust our equipment placement and run times to ensure every affected area, from the subfloor to the ceiling joists, is drying effectively. This meticulous attention to detail guarantees that your home is dried to safe, industry-standard levels. We track progress closely.

Warning Signs You Need Large Loss Restoration Services

Catching the signs of a major water problem early can save you a lot of headaches and expense down the line. Ignoring even subtle indicators can lead to much larger, more costly issues, like structural damage and mold. Being aware of what to look for is your first line of defense.

Widespread Dampness or Wetness

If you notice large areas of your flooring, walls, or ceilings are consistently damp, cold to the touch, or visibly wet, it’s a clear sign of a significant moisture problem. This isn’t just a minor spill; it’s substantial water saturation.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ent, unpleasant musty or earthy smell, especially in basements or crawl spaces, often indicates hidden mold growth fueled by unseen moisture. This odor is a strong warning sign that needs immediate attention.

Visible Mold or Mildew Growth

Any spotting, staining, or fuzzy growth on walls, ceilings, or other surfaces is a direct indicator of mold, which thrives in damp environments. This requires professional remediation to ensure it’s fully removed and doesn’t spread. You need expert mold removal.

Peeling or Bubbling Paint and Drywall

Moisture trapped behind finishes can cause paint to peel or bubble and drywall to soften or warp. This damage suggests water has been present for a while, potentially compromising the structural integrity behind the surface. It’s a clear sign of hidden issues.

Sagging Ceilings or Warped Floors

Significant water intrusion can cause building materials to weaken and deform. A sagging ceiling or warped floorboards indicate that structural components are saturated and may be losing their strength. This requires immediate structural assessment.

Unexplained Increase in Humidity

If your home feels unusually humid, even with air conditioning running, there might be a hidden water source or inadequate drying from a previous event. This can create an environment ripe for mold and mildew. High humidity is a silent threat.

Large Loss Restoration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or spill on hard surface floor Yes No Easy to wipe up and air dry.
Small leak from a faucet Yes No Tighten connection and dry area.
Basement flooded with a few inches of clean water after a storm No Yes Requires powerful extraction and industrial drying to prevent long-term damage.
Burst pipe flooding multiple rooms No Yes Extensive water saturation needs specialized equipment and expertise.
Water damage after a sewage backup Absolutely Not Yes Black water is a serious health hazard requiring professional containment and disinfection.
Suspected mold growth in walls or ceilings No Yes Mold can spread invisibly and requires specialized removal techniques.

Large Loss Restoration Services Cost In Corsicana, TX

The cost for Large Loss Restoration Services in Corsicana, TX, can vary quite a bit. Factors like the total square footage affected, the depth of water, the type of water (clean, gray, or black), and the materials needing restoration all play a role. These are estimates to give you an idea of what to expect.

Service Aspect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Water Extraction $1,000 – $5,000+ Volume of water, accessibility, and urgency.
Structural Drying (Equipment Rental & Monitoring) $2,000 – $8,000+ Size of affected area, duration of drying needed, number of machines.
Mold Remediation (if necessary) $1,000 – $7,000+ Severity of mold growth, containment needs, and area affected.
Demolition and Debris Removal $500 – $3,000+ Amount of material needing removal and disposal complexity.
Content Cleaning and Restoration $500 – $5,000+ Number of items, type of damage, and whether off-site restoration is needed.
Reconstruction and Repairs Varies Widely Extent of damage to walls, floors, ceilings, and finishes.

What’s the difference between water damage and large loss restoration?

Water damage can refer to any amount of water intrusion, from a leaky faucet to a small flood. Large loss restoration specifically deals with significant, widespread water events that affect a substantial portion of your property, like major pipe bursts, severe storm flooding, or structural roof damage. These events require specialized, industrial-grade equipment and a more extensive, methodical approach to ensure thorough drying and prevent long-term issues like mold or structural compromise. How quickly do I need to address large loss water damage?

You need to act immediately. The longer water sits, the more damage it causes. Within 24-48 hours, mold can begin to grow, and structural materials like drywall, insulation, and wood can start to weaken and degrade. Will my homeowner’s insurance cover large loss restoration?

Typically, homeowner’s insurance policies cover damage caused by sudden and accidental events, such as pipe bursts or storm damage. However, coverage for flooding from external sources (like rivers overflowing) might require a separate flood insurance policy. It’s always best to check your specific policy details and contact your insurance provider. Can I prevent large loss water damage?

While you can’t prevent every natural event, you can take steps to minimize risk. Regularly inspect pipes for leaks, especially in older homes or during extreme weather changes. Ensure your sump pump is working if you have one. Keep gutters and downspouts clear to direct water away from your foundation. For areas like Corsicana, TX, understanding seasonal risks like heavy rains can also help. Proactive maintenance is key to preventing catastrophic damage.
